分页: 1 / 1

SAS9.4增强型编辑器黑色背景问题解决一法

发表于 : 2020-04-10 19:06
寂默心流
  win10下安装SAS9.4成功后一运行,可能会发现下半窗口的增强型编辑器是黑色背景,鼠标块在窗口左上角反白地闪烁着,一输字还是黑色的,于是啥都看不见。这可真是盲人骑瞎马啊,够酷。当然不排除有绝顶高手的程序猿能像下盲棋一样编盲程,最后一运行能一次通过,还会得到想要的结果,可惜吾辈不是那块料。

  我于是怀疑是framework 3.5 SP1没装的问题,就找了个装上了,再全新重装了一遍SAS,一运行,黑幕蒙上了我黑色的眼睛,我到哪里寻找光明?

  上网搜解决方案吧,可惜都不好使。一是SAS公司给出的补丁,从描述上看就是解决这个问题的,可惜该补丁打不上,就说不对版,也没说出具体卡在哪儿。另一种方法是下载个来历不明的增强型编辑器的文件,覆盖已经安装完的文件,再用命令行以管理员身份注册增强型编辑器的控件,我对这种破解范儿的方案本来就不感冒,可我真要下载那个文件时,又说我是游客无权下载。

  走头无路啊,猛然我想起我们公司的软件公司给出过解决方案,我一番搜索,还真找到了,一试,黑暗褪去,重见光明!我分享出来,代表我们国营大型企业向社会释放善意,请收好。

  SAS安装盘自带解药,何必外求。见下图:
微信图片_20200410181859.jpg
微信图片_20200410181859.jpg (126.25 KiB) 查看 7934 次
  在上面命令栏给出的路径下找到红圈框出的三个目录,依次点开,安装微软C++环境。具体见下图:
微信图片_20200410181906.jpg
微信图片_20200410181906.jpg (15.36 KiB) 查看 7934 次
  就是双击安装那个exe文件,我的是64位系统就装wx6下的文件,如果大家是32位系统可能就该装w32目录下的文件。

  按理至此已然功德圆满,但为了提高本文的逼格,也凑凑篇幅,我就揣测一下这个解决方案的原理。我猜测:win10缺省安装的是2013版的C++环境,当安装SAS检测安装环境时可以通过,也确实可以顺利完成安装,而且除了增强型编辑器意外其它的组件也运行正常,但可能是增强型编辑器是SAS中很古老的组件,它还就需要比2013版本版本更老的C++环境支持,于是就黑化了,折磨人啊。如果你在装SAS9.4前装其它软件时已经装上了老版本的C++环境,可能你就会说我咋没遇到这个问题呢,呵呵。

  Have fun!